Why is final measurement so important?
Even small measurement differences can lead to gaps, misalignment, or installation delays. That’s why we treat this step with absolute precision.
- Ensures perfect fit for all built-in elements
- Prevents installation issues and rework
- Aligns design with actual site conditions
- Reduces material waste
- Speeds up installation process
What happens during this process?
We follow a detailed checklist to ensure everything is fully confirmed before production.
Order Confirmation
- Final review of approved design
- Confirmation of materials and finishes
- Verification of hardware and specifications
- Project timeline confirmation
Final Site Measurement
- Precise measurement of walls, floors, and ceiling levels
- Checking structural alignment and irregularities
- Verifying electrical and plumbing positions
- Adjusting dimensions based on real site conditions
